to advertise
01
广告, 宣传
to make something known publicly, usually for commercial purposes
Transitive: to advertise sth
例子
The new movie release was heavily advertised through television, social media, and billboards.
新电影的上映通过电视、社交媒体和广告牌被大力宣传。
Small businesses may use online platforms to efficiently advertise their offerings to a targeted audience.
小企业可以使用在线平台有效地向目标受众广告他们的产品。
02
广告, 公布
to announce publicly about a job opening by printing a notice in a newspaper, or other means
Transitive: to advertise a job opening
例子
The company decided to advertise the new job opening in the local newspaper.
公司决定在当地报纸上广告新的职位空缺。
They advertised the vacancy online to reach a larger pool of applicants.
他们在线广告了空缺职位以吸引更多的申请人。
03
宣传, 广告
to draw attention to something
Transitive: to advertise sth
例子
She used bright colors to advertise the new store opening.
她用了鲜艳的颜色来宣传新店的开张。
The event organizer advertised the speaker's accomplishments.
活动组织者宣传了演讲者的成就。
